FIGHTERS from Evesham kickboxing club UKCBA added five belts to their collection.

The first three were won at Norton, near Worcester, where Brandon Perrin, 17, took the five nations crown on a unanimous decision against Brendan Duchenne from France.

Annabelle Shoob was crowned the new European ladies’ title holder after defeating Greece’s Danae Fine.

The youngest club member, Harvey Finch, seven, claimed the area crown, and Jamie Garrington won his bout, while Nick Leahy secured a draw.

At Peterborough, Evesham took two wins out of three fights as last-minute entry Chris Finch replaced an injured competitor and claimed the kickboxing charity belt.

AJ Spiers stopped his opponent in the second round to become the cruiserweight champion before Martin Kabhrel fought hard but lost on points.

The club train at Bengeworth on Wednesday and Thursday evenings and Sunday mornings.
